Bumps spring-boot-starter-test from 2.7.11 to 2.7.12.

Release notes

Sourced from spring-boot-starter-test's releases.

v2.7.12

馃悶 Bug Fixes

  • Welcome page may return a 404 when an acceptable response cannot be produced #35552
  • Invalid reference format error when tagging images using Podman #35358
  • FactoryBean.getObject for non-singleton executed when resetting mocks #35324
  • Can't use PEM encoded PKCS#8 EC keys with server.ssl.certificate-private-key #35322
  • Webflux server gracefulshutdown throws NullPointerException #35264
  • Health actuator mail details shows the port as -1 when using the default port #35247
  • SessionRepositoryFilterConfiguration can cause early initialization of SessionRepository beans including Redis #35240
  • Devtools main method search algorithm can find incorrect main method #35214
  • When a WebFlux app is deployed to Cloud Foundry some metrics are lost and numerous beans are ineligible for post-processing #35163
  • Liveness and readiness probes return down when lazy initialization is enabled #35161
  • Treating a null Flyway-specific password as an empty string prevents the use of PGPASS for authentication #35110
  • WebClient auto-configuration tries to use HttpComponentsClientHttpConnector when all required classes are not present #34964
  • MinIdle and MaxValidationTime properties missing for R2DBC pools #34724

馃摂 Documentation

  • Polish formatting of permitAll() endpoint security Kotlin example #35454
  • Wrong anchors in Maven plugin documentation #35371
  • Correct list of annotations that are equivalent to @SpringBootApplication #35180
  • Harmonize references to application.yaml files in reference docs #34628

馃敤 Dependency Upgrades

  • Upgrade to Elasticsearch 7.17.10 #35339
  • Upgrade to Hazelcast 5.1.6 #35440
  • Upgrade to Johnzon 1.2.20 #35340
  • Upgrade to Json-smart 2.4.11 #35549
  • Upgrade to Micrometer 1.9.11 #35290
  • Upgrade to Netty 4.1.92.Final #35441
  • Upgrade to Reactor Bom 2020.0.32 #35291
  • Upgrade to Spring Data Bom 2021.2.12 #35292
  • Upgrade to Spring Integration 5.5.18 #35294
  • Upgrade to Tomcat 9.0.75 #35442
